Our Kopi Luwak coffee beans are ethically sourced from the lush forests of Sumatra, Indonesia, where they are naturally selected by wild, free-roaming Asian Palm Civets. These creatures instinctively choose only the ripest, most flavourful coffee cherries. Specific enzymes found in the civet cat’s stomach will ferment the coffee bean, similarly as a malthouse does with barley —a unique natural process that imparts Kopi Luwak with its remarkably smooth, chocolatey character and signature low-acidity profile.
Revered as the rarest and most exclusive coffee in the world, authentic wild-sourced Kopi Luwak is available only in limited quantities. The laborious and delicate process of collecting these naturally fermented beans from the forest floor, followed by meticulous preparation, contributes to its exceptionally rare nature and prestige.
